Black Stars captain, Asamoah Gyan has arrived in China to seal a new contract with Chinese side, Shangai SIPG.
The former Sunderland striker attracted interest from several clubs, with the Chinese Super League side believed to be frontrunners.
Former England manager Sven-Goran Eriksson, who handles Shangai SIPG played key role in bringing the 29-year-old striker on board to challenge the recent capture of Senegalese striker Demba Ba by their archrivals Shanghai Shenhua.
Gyan also known as ‘Baby Jet’ scored over 100 goals in 85 games for the Dubai-based club, Al Ain.
Asamoah Gyan’s is expected to earn 227, 000 Pounds a week in wages.
